Cost

The cost to replace the Hyundai key can vary greatly depending on your car model and the location where it's replaced and if it's a smart key. It is generally more expensive to replace an electronic or remote key compared to a conventional key. The replacement of the ignition cylinder will also cost more than simply replacing a key.

You can buy a Hyundai keyfob at a dealership or a local locksmith. It's important to be aware that you might need to have the fob programmed before the new key is able to function in your vehicle. The dealer needs to be aware of the VIN and other documents to complete this process.

The keys of the latest Hyundais include a transponder, which can identify the owner of the vehicle. This is a security measure to prevent theft. While this is a great feature, it could cause problems when you lose your keys.

In addition, Hyundai vehicles have a feature known as "immobiliser," which is designed to shut down the engine when anyone attempts to start the vehicle using a stolen key. This system is a good reason to invest in a premium remote or smart lock for your Hyundai car. It is also advisable to insure your car against this type of incident. The type of replacement key you require is based on the Hyundai model and the year of manufacture. Certain models require transponder chips while others do not. If you're looking for a new Hyundai smart key, you will have to speak with your dealer or auto locksmith to program the key.

Hyundai and Kia smart key are created using laser-cut flip keyless entry technology or push-to-start. They have unique FCC number that is specific to the year and make of the vehicle. United Locksmiths can duplicate a Hyundai laser key or a Hyundai intelligent key.
